Iain Lewers calls it a day.
On Sunday 31 March 2019 Iain Lewers announced his retirement from hockey.
Well, he didn’t, his fiancée Georgie Twigg took to Twitter to do so on his behalf. In a way, that’s quite apt. Lewers, despite his undoubted class as a player, despite his steely will to win and desire to be the best, has never been one to covet the spotlight.
